Cloud Software Engineer: Secrets Management, Poland

 

As a Secrets Management team within the Splunk Core Platform organization we own platform security components which enable secure management of secrets across the Splunk product portfolio in a manner consistent with internal and external security standards, industry best practices, and rigorous compliance requirements. The teams are fast-paced, high-velocity, and use innovative technologies. Our customers are internal engineering teams within Splunk as well as end customers, and we support use cases that are critical to keeping Splunk’s SaaS and On-Prem offerings secure and functional. We build and operate the fleet of cloud-based highly available Splunk platform security services running in different geographical regions on AWS, Azure and GCP clouds.  

 

What You’ll Do

 

  • Support the ongoing expansion of our cloud services to new regions and CSPs, including highly regulated environments
  • Operate the fleet of our cloud platform security services in all regions worldwide
  • Design and develop new features, services and automation tools
  • Contribute to optimization, cost-reduction and efficiency oriented initiatives
  • Implement and maintain CI/CD pipelines and our development infrastructure
  • Conduct security assessments and implement security standards  
  • Take part in 24/7 on-call support, respond to alerts, anomalies, incidents and ops improvements 
  • Provide technical support to the community of our internal customers
  • Mentor new junior engineers to help them be successful to achieve more than they thought possible
  • Collaborate with senior engineering roles on system level architecture to ensure our services are a part of secure, durable and scalable solutions 



Experience Required

 

  • Hands-on experience in cloud infrastructure (GCP, AWS or Azure), Devops practices and Software Reliability Engineering
  • Proficiency in containerization technologies and container orchestration with Kubernetes
  • Solid programming skills (preferably Go)
  • Good understanding of Unix/Linux (including shell scripting) 
  • Experience with automation tools like Terraform for infrastructure-as-code and CI/CD pipeline management
  • Familiarity with networking concepts, cybersecurity fundamentals and security best practices
  • Growth mindset, strong desire to learn, try new technologies, and take on new challenges that they may not be experts in
  • Ability to deal with ambiguity, technical challenges which are often not well defined, and requires investigation and proof of concepts to scope out the problem 
  • Strong verbal and written English communication skills

 

Nice to have
  • C++ expertise with solid fundamentals in object oriented programming and experience with large codebases
  • Multi-cloud experience: Experience with multiple cloud providers (AWS, Azure, GCP) - GCP will be a big plus
  • Familiarity with Secrets Management concepts, tools and best practices, experience with Hashicorp Vault or cloud-native solutions (AWS Secrets Manager, Azure Key Vault, etc.)
  • Experience with observability, monitoring and logging tools such as Prometheus, Grafana, Splunk
